The experience of eating is a complex symphony of senses. When the sense of taste is muted or lost (ageusia or hypogeusia), the process can become frustrating and unappealing, often leading to poor nutrition and loss of appetite. Flavor is not solely dependent on the tongue’s ability to detect sweet, sour, salty, bitter, and umami sensations. By focusing on the other sensory inputs that make up our perception of flavor, it is possible to make eating palatable and ensure the body receives nourishment.
Utilizing Non-Taste Sensory Input
A significant portion of what we call “taste” is derived from our sense of smell, specifically through olfactory receptors. When food is in the mouth, volatile aroma compounds travel up the back of the throat via retronasal olfaction, providing depth of flavor. To maximize this, serve foods with highly fragrant components, such as fresh herbs and aromatic spices, and focus on slow chewing to release more volatile compounds.
The physical properties of food provide crucial sensory contrast that taste loss cannot diminish. Altering food texture and mouthfeel provides tactile stimulation to the mechanoreceptors in the mouth. Varying a meal’s composition to include contrasting textures, such as the crunch of nuts, the smoothness of a cream sauce, or the chewiness of dried fruit, enhances the eating experience.
Temperature extremes stimulate nerve endings in the mouth independently of the taste buds. Serving foods very cold (chilled soups or iced beverages) or very warm (hot broth or warm spice rubs) provides a distinct physical sensation. This stimulation is perceived through the trigeminal nerve, which registers touch, temperature, and pain in the oral cavity. The visual appeal of a dish also plays a psychological role, stimulating appetite even when the flavor reward is absent.
Ingredient Strategies for Enhanced Sensation
The trigeminal nerve can be intentionally stimulated to create powerful sensations that replace the missing flavor experience. Pungency, commonly described as “spicy” or “hot,” is achieved by compounds that activate pain and temperature receptors. Ingredients like capsaicin (chili peppers), piperine (black pepper), or allyl isothiocyanate (horseradish and wasabi) create a burning or tingling sensation in the mouth and nasal passages.
A contrasting sensation is provided by cooling agents, primarily menthol found in mint, spearmint, and peppermint. Menthol activates the TRPM8 ion channels, which detect cold, creating a refreshing, sharp feeling even at room temperature. This is useful in teas, beverages, or garnishes to interrupt the monotony of a bland meal.
Another method is to utilize the mouth-puckering sensation of astringency and acid. Astringency, a dry, rough feeling caused by compounds like tannins in strong teas or unripe fruits, results from the precipitation of salivary proteins. Sharp acids like lemon juice, lime juice, or vinegar provide a strong, tingling sensation that also stimulates the trigeminal nerve.
While the basic salty taste may be diminished, the synergistic effect of umami with salt can be exploited for sensory enhancement. Umami-rich foods like mushrooms, soy sauce, Parmesan cheese, and tomatoes contain glutamate, which enhances the perceived saltiness of a dish. This strategy helps maintain a satisfactory flavor profile while potentially reducing the amount of salt needed, preventing oversalting.
Prioritizing Nutritional Intake
A diminished appetite is a serious consequence of taste loss, often leading to malnutrition and weight loss. To mitigate this, focus on increasing the calorie and protein density of meals without increasing the volume. Incorporate nutrient-dense foods such as nuts, seeds, nut butters, avocados, and oils into meals and snacks.
Protein intake is paramount and can be boosted by adding protein powders to beverages, or by consuming lean meats, eggs, or dairy products like Greek yogurt. Instead of attempting three large, overwhelming meals, adopt a pattern of five to six smaller, more frequent eating occasions throughout the day. This reduces digestive effort and ensures a steady supply of energy and nutrients.
Maintaining adequate hydration is important, as a dry mouth can further impair residual taste function. If plain water is unappealing, try adding flavor variations like slices of cucumber, lemon, or ginger, or opt for sparkling water to introduce a physical sensation. The goal is to ensure that every bite and sip contributes meaningfully to caloric and nutrient requirements, even when the sensory reward is low.
When to Seek Medical Guidance
Although taste loss can often be a temporary side effect of a cold or viral infection, it is important to recognize when it signals a more serious underlying issue. If the loss of taste is sudden, severe, or persists for longer than a few weeks, a medical evaluation is warranted. A specialist, such as an otolaryngologist, can determine if the cause is a treatable condition like a sinus infection or a nutritional deficiency.
Immediate medical attention is necessary if taste loss is accompanied by other neurological symptoms, such as severe dizziness, sudden weakness, or vision changes, as these can indicate a serious condition. A comprehensive review of current medications is also necessary, as hundreds of drugs, including antibiotics, ACE inhibitors, and statins, are known to cause taste alterations. Never stop taking a prescribed medication without consulting your healthcare provider.
